A hydrogen fuelling station is to be built in Dundee, initially to fuel 12 buses in the McGill’s Xplore Dundee fleet. A procurement is underway for a company to design, build, maintain and operate the station and to generate and supply ‘green’ hydrogen – produced by electrolysis using on-site wind turbines and possibly a solar array.
